Discover the exotic beauty of Afghanite, a rare and coveted gemstone named after the ancient land of its discovery. Sourced primarily from the remote Sar-e-Sang mines of Badakhshan, this mineral is a true collector's prize, celebrated for its stunning royal blue hue that rivals the finest Lapis Lazuli.
But Afghanite holds a secret. While it looks cool and tranquil in daylight, it comes alive under ultraviolet light. When exposed to Long Wave UV (blacklight), most Afghanite specimens erupt with a brilliant bright orange fluorescence, creating a breathtaking contrast against the blue stone.
